College of Marin presents: Poetry for Mental Health (Masculinity)

A virtual workshop featuring award-winning short films, poetry-writing activities, and a panel discussion with students and local mental health resources. This workshop will focus on mental health related to the culture of masculinity. All are welcome!

Workshop Evaluation

Click here to download a summary of the post-workshop evaluations.
92% of students felt that the workshop created awareness of mental health issues
100% of students reported that the workshop reduced stigma related to mental illness
88% of students not in therapy reported an increased likelihood of seeking support for well-being

Mental Health Services Oversight and Accountability Commission The MHSOAC provides vision and leadership, in collaboration with clients, their family members, and underserved communities, to ensure Californians understand mental health is essential to overall health. MHSOAC holds public mental health systems accountable, provides oversight for eliminating disparities; promotes wellness, recovery and resiliency; and ensures positive outcomes for individuals living with serious mental illness and their families.
